What are the main factors contributing to the recent decline in the value of cryptocurrencies?
6 answers
- Samir KumarNov 13, 2024 · a year agoOne of the main factors causing the decline in the value of cryptocurrencies is market sentiment. Cryptocurrencies are highly volatile and sensitive to investor sentiment. When there is negative news or uncertainty in the market, investors tend to sell off their holdings, leading to a decline in prices. Additionally, regulatory actions and government policies can also impact the value of cryptocurrencies. For example, if a country announces stricter regulations or bans cryptocurrencies altogether, it can create panic and cause a decline in prices.
- sholevvJan 08, 2024 · 2 years agoAnother factor contributing to the decline in the value of cryptocurrencies is the lack of mainstream adoption. While cryptocurrencies have gained popularity in recent years, they are still not widely accepted as a form of payment or store of value. This lack of adoption limits the utility and demand for cryptocurrencies, which can result in a decline in their value.
- baharmhmdyFeb 24, 2025 · 9 months agoFrom BYDFi's perspective, one of the factors causing the decline in the value of cryptocurrencies is the increased competition among different cryptocurrencies and blockchain projects. With the rise of new projects and tokens, investors have more options to choose from, which can lead to a fragmentation of capital and a dilution of value for individual cryptocurrencies. This increased competition puts pressure on the prices of cryptocurrencies, contributing to their decline.
- Eman AnsariJan 19, 2022 · 4 years agoIn addition, market manipulation and speculation can also play a role in the decline of cryptocurrency prices. The cryptocurrency market is still relatively young and unregulated, making it susceptible to manipulation by large players. Pump and dump schemes, where a group of investors artificially inflate the price of a cryptocurrency and then sell off their holdings, can lead to a rapid decline in its value.
- richard cooperSep 18, 2021 · 4 years agoFurthermore, macroeconomic factors such as economic recessions or global financial instability can impact the value of cryptocurrencies. During times of economic uncertainty, investors may seek safer assets and move away from riskier investments like cryptocurrencies, causing their value to decline.
- Chirag SharmaDec 06, 2023 · 2 years agoLastly, technological challenges and scalability issues within the blockchain industry can also contribute to the decline in the value of cryptocurrencies. As the demand for cryptocurrencies grows, scalability becomes a crucial issue. If a blockchain network cannot handle a large number of transactions efficiently, it can lead to slow transaction times and high fees, which can negatively impact the value of cryptocurrencies.
